Applies to

  • AFF-A800
  • AFF-C800

Issue

AFF-A800 / C800 after replacing the NIC in slot 2  that was called out by the PCI Analysis tool, the node experienced another Uncorrectable Machine Check Error
 
PANIC: Uncorrectable Machine Check Error at CPU47. SKL_IIO Error: STATUS<0xbb80000000000e0b>(VALID,UC,EN,MISCV,PCC,S,AR,CORR_ERR_STATUS(0),CORR_ERR_CNT(0),MSCOD(0),MCACOD(0xe0b))MISC<0x0000000085000000>(UCR_BUS_LOG(133),UCR_DEVICE_LOG(0),UCR_FUNCTION_LOG(0),UCR_SEGMENT_LOG(0))IIO Machine Check from device(s):RPT(133,0,0):ErrSrcID(CorrSrc(0),UCorrSrc(0x8500)), PLX PCIE 8796 switch on Controller, PCI Device 1425:600d in slot 2 on Controller, T62100-CR Dual 40/100G NIC in slot 2 on Controller.  in SK process wafl_exempt04
